**Historical IQ— Track % Bull/Bear to gauge Historical Context of moves**
This indicator measures the historical reliability of key percentage levels derived from pivot highs and pivot lows. Rather than simply drawing support and resistance zones, it scores each level based on what price actually did when it arrived there — giving you a data-driven read on whether a level is worth trading or fading. **HOW IT'S CALCULATED**
The indicator operates in one of two modes — Bear or Bull — never both at once, keeping the chart clean and the analysis focused.
**Bear Mode (Pivot High → -N%)**
Every confirmed pivot high is identified using a configurable left/right bar lookback. From that pivot, a horizontal band is drawn at your chosen percentage below it — for example, -10% — with an adjustable tolerance creating a band rather than a single line. Once price enters a new pivot's range the previous band is closed off and locked for historical scoring.
On the final bar, every historical band is scanned bar by bar across its entire time window. Each band falls into one of three outcomes: price reached the band and closed above it (held as support — painted gold), price reached the band and closed below it (broke through — painted red), or price never reached the band at all (untouched — painted red but excluded from scoring).
**Bull Mode (Pivot Low → +N%)**
The same logic runs in reverse. Every confirmed pivot low generates a band at your chosen percentage above it. The three outcomes become: price reached the band and stalled without closing above it (resistance held — gold), price reached the band and closed above it (broke through — painted green), or price never reached the band (untouched — excluded from scoring).
**The Scoring**
Only bands that price actually tested are included in the stats. Untouched bands are deliberately excluded because a level that was never reached tells you nothing about whether it would have held. The gold hit rate is therefore a pure measure — out of every time price came to this level, how often did it respect it?
---
**HOW TO READ THE TABLE**
The stats table sits top-right and updates on every bar. It shows:
**🟡 Gold (held/stalled)** — the number of historical bands where price tested the level and respected it. In Bear mode this means closed above; in Bull mode this means stalled without closing above.
**🔴 Broke through / 🟢 Broke through** — the number of times price tested the level and pushed straight through. These are the failures.
**Times tested** — gold plus broke. This is the denominator for all calculations. Untouched bands are not included here.
**○ Not yet reached** — shown for context only. These bands exist on the chart but have no vote in the ratio since price never arrived.
**🎯 Gold hit rate** — the headline number. This is gold divided by times tested, expressed as a percentage. A reading above 60% lights up gold. Below 60% it turns red. This is the number to watch.
**Gold : Broke ratio** — the same relationship expressed as a simplified ratio. A 3:1 ratio means for every three times the level held, it broke once.
**Reading** — a plain-language verdict based on the gold hit rate:
- 70% and above → Strong support / Strong resistance
- 50–69% → Moderate support / Moderate resistance
- 30–49% → Weak support / Weak resistance
- Below 30% → Unreliable

**HOW TO USE IT** FIND HISTORICAL % AND WHAT HAPPENED TO SEE THE IMPLICATIONS OF MOVES
**Dialing in your target** — start by choosing a percentage that is meaningful for the asset you are trading. Volatile assets like crypto may show more meaningful clusters around larger moves such as 15–20%. Blue chip equities or indices often show cleaner structure at 8–12%. The goal is to find the percentage where the gold hit rate is consistently above 60% across history — that tells you the market has a genuine memory of that level.
**Using the tolerance** — the band width setting controls how precise price needs to be to count as a test. A tighter tolerance like 0.2% gives you a sharper level but fewer touches. A wider tolerance like 1% captures more wicks and approaches but may dilute the quality signal. Start tight and widen only if you are seeing very few tests.
**Bear mode use case** — after a significant high has formed and the market is declining, the gold bands ahead of price show levels where the market has historically found buyers at this same percentage distance from a prior peak. A high gold hit rate at your chosen decline level is a data-backed reason to watch for a bounce or entry there rather than guessing.
**Bull mode use case** — after a significant low has formed and the market is rallying, the gold bands show levels where price has historically stalled at this percentage distance from a prior trough. A high gold hit rate is a reason to consider taking profits, tightening stops, or watching for reversal signals as price approaches.
**Pivot sensitivity** — the left and right bar inputs control how significant a pivot needs to be to qualify. Higher values require a more dominant high or low with more bars confirming on either side, producing fewer but more meaningful pivots. Lower values produce more pivots and more bands but may include minor swings that add noise.
**The live label** — the percentage shown at the current bar tells you exactly where price sits relative to the most recent pivot. When price enters a band the label turns gold as a real-time visual alert that price is at a historically significant level right now.

Modern Economic Eras DashboardOverview
This script provides a historical macroeconomic visualization of U.S. markets, highlighting long-term structural "eras" such as the Bretton Woods period, the inflationary 1970s, and the post-2020 "Age of Disorder." It overlays key economic indicators sourced from FRED (Federal Reserve Economic Data) and displays notable market crashes, all in a clean and rescaled format for easy comparison.
Data Sources & Indicators
All data is loaded monthly from official FRED series and rescaled to improve readability:
🔵 Real GDP (FRED:GDP): Total output of the U.S. economy.
🔴 Inflation Index (FRED:CPIAUCSL): Consumer price index as a proxy for inflation.
⚪ Debt to GDP (FRED:GFDGDPA188S): Federal debt as % of GDP.
🟣 Labor Force Participation (FRED:CIVPART): % of population in the labor force.
🟠 Oil Prices (FRED:DCOILWTICO): Monthly WTI crude oil prices.
🟡 10Y Real Yield (FRED:DFII10): Inflation-adjusted yield on 10-year Treasuries.
🔵 Symbol Price: Optionally overlays the charted asset’s price, rescaled.
Historical Crashes
The dashboard highlights 10 major U.S. market crashes, including 1929, 2000, and 2008, with labeled time spans for quick context.
Era Classification
Six macroeconomic eras based on Deutsche Bank’s Long-Term Asset Return Study (2020) are shaded with background color. Each era reflects dominant economic regimes—globalization, wars, monetary systems, inflationary cycles, and current geopolitical disorder.

Volume StatsDescription:
Volume Stats displays volume data and statistics for every day of the year, and is designed to work on "1D" timeframe. The data is displayed in a table with columns being months of the year, and rows being days of each month. By default, latest data is displayed, but you have an option to switch to data of the previous year as well.
The statistics displayed for each day is:
- volume
- % of total yearly volume
- % of total monthly volume
The statistics displayed for each column (month) is:
- monthly volume
- % of total yearly volume
- sentiment (was there more bullish or bearish volume?)
- min volume (on which day of the month was the min volume)
- max volume (on which day of the month was the max volume)
The cells change their colors depending on whether the volume is bullish or bearish, and what % of total volume the current cell has (either yearly or monthly). The header cells also change their color (based either on sentiment or what % of yearly volume the current month has).

This indicator lets you compare multiple assets across different timeframes, supports offsets and alpha multipliers.
Standard PulseWire Compare doesn't have Offset/Timeframe/Multiplier options, hence this indicator.
Features:
- compare current asset's price with 2 custom ext OHLC sources
- plot sources as lines/bars/candles
- use offset:
- for lines - both positive/negative offsets, unlimited
- for bars/candles - only positive offsets <= 5000
- specify timeframe for each source
- uses timeframe textbox instead of input resolution dropdown to allow for 240 120 and other custom TFs
- support for timeframes in H: H, 2H, 4H etc
- show/hide sources
- colorize sources
- convert source price to 1000s, mlns, or blns using alpha multiplier
- total bars counter
Notes on using offsets:
- Max offset is defined by study max_bars_back which is limited to 5000 for free accounts. This variable specifies the number of history bars an indicator can access.
- if you see the 'internal server study error' => one of the indexes of ohlc series is out of bounds (i.e. close ) => decrease the offset <= 5000 or switch to line type
- you will be limited only by the total number of bars in history (n) +/- 1 full screen of empty bars
- you can't scroll past the beginning of history - 1 empty screen and past the end of history + 1 empty screen to be able to still see the line with applied offset
- before applying a large offset, scroll back long enough to make sure you have enough history loaded
- if you have a long history the indicator will get slower, its UI less responsive. Reloading the page may fix that.
- you will not see source's history past the beginning of the current asset - open the chart with the longest history first (i.e. BLX, not COINBASE)
- Make sure that the Left Price Scale shows up with Auto Fit Data enabled. You can reattach the indicator to a different scale in Style.
- you may not be able to plot intraday TFs < current TF, because free accounts are limited to TFs >= D1 (i.e. D, 2D, 3D, W), but you can still plot, say, H4+ on a lower TF H1 chart
